What Are Minecraft Minecoins?

Minecoins are Minecraft’s official digital currency used in the Minecraft Marketplace. Players can use them to buy content like:

  1. Skins and skin packs
  2. Texture packs
  3. Adventure maps
  4. Minigames
  5. Worlds by popular creators

Minecoins are supported on Bedrock Edition platforms, including Windows 10/11, Xbox, PlayStation, Nintendo Switch, Android, and iOS.

How to Gift Minecoins to Friends (3 Simple Methods)

1. Gift a Minecraft Gift Card (Recommended Method)

Step-by-Step:

  1. Buy a Minecraft Gift Card from a trusted retailer (Amazon, Walmart, GameStop, Microsoft Store).
  2. Choose a value that matches common Minecoin bundles (e.g., $10 for 1,720 Minecoins).
  3. Send the card code via email or write it in a message with a personal note.
  4. Your friend can redeem it via their Microsoft account or console store.

2. Use Console Gift Features (Xbox/PlayStation/Nintendo)

If your friend plays on a console, most platforms let you gift digital currency or games:

  1. Xbox: Use the Microsoft Store’s “Buy as Gift” feature.
  2. PlayStation: Purchase a PlayStation Store gift card or send content using “Send As Gift.”
  3. Nintendo Switch: Send an eShop gift card to be redeemed for Minecoins.

Note: This method ties Minecoins to their platform (e.g., Xbox Minecoins can’t be used on Switch).

Things to Keep in Mind

  1. Minecoins Are Non-Refundable: Always double-check platform compatibility and purchase source.
  2. No Direct Minecoin Transfers: You can’t send Minecoins from one Minecraft account to another.
  3. Use Trusted Retailers Only: Avoid unofficial sites offering cheap Minecoins—they can be scams.

FAQ: Gifting Minecraft Minecoins

Q1: Can I directly send Minecoins to my friend’s account? 
No. Minecoins are tied to your account and cannot be transferred.

Q2: Can I gift Minecoins through the Minecraft Marketplace? 
You can’t gift Minecoins directly, but you can gift content or use gift cards to let them purchase what they want.

Q3: Do Minecoins work across all Minecraft platforms? 
Minecoins work across all Bedrock Edition platforms but not Java Edition.
